I think you misunderstand the parent post, HOAs are actually a perfect supporting example. Even the most tyrannical HOA rule isn't actually that bad, because you can just move a few blocks away to a less-strick HOA or a house with no HOA at all.

However, if a law is passed at the federal level, you're pretty much stuck with it. With local (or hyper-local like HOAs) you can vote with your feet by moving.
